SUMMARY:Working Collaboratively to Safeguard Children - Welsh Women's Aid Event
DESCRIPTION:WWA Save the Date: Tuesday\, October 22nd: 12:00-14:30. \n \n  \nWelsh Women’s Aid (WWA) are inviting you to attend a FREE upcoming event. Please join us for an important event dedicated to prioritising the best interests of children and young people when accessing support services. This event will explore how agencies can collaborate to ensure optimal outcomes for children and their families. \nOur lineup includes five expert speakers who will share their insights on key areas: \n\nCharlotte Bowden from Child Friendly Cardiff will discuss the importance of upholding children’s rights and ensuring their voices are heard in all decisions.\nIan Laite\, a consultant social worker from Cardiff Children’s Services\, will focus on understanding the impact of domestic abuse on children and the importance of survivor-centred approaches.\nBethan Altman from CAFCASS Cymru will talk about new strategies and pathways developed to better listen to and support children\, in response to the Harm Panel’s report.\nRepresentatives from Thrive Women’s Aid and RASASC will also present\, offering perspectives on supporting children who have experienced domestic abuse and sexual violence.\n\nThis event is essential for anyone dedicated to supporting children and young people. SUMMARY:Youth Engagement Branch online engagement session
DESCRIPTION:The Welsh Government consultation paper on ‘Strengthening the legislative basis for youth work in Wales’ is expected to go live early next week (w/c 7th October).\nThose details will be shared with CWVYS Members as soon as we receive them. \nIn addition\, there will be an important opportunity for voluntary youth work organisations to obtain clarity on any aspect of the draft legislative proposals designed to strengthen the legislative basis for youth work. \nYou are invited to attend an online engagement session\, delivered by the Youth Engagement Branch.\nIt is intended to act as a springboard to encourage the voluntary youth work sector to respond to the consultation\, either individually or collectively\, so that a wide range of views and perspectives are heard. \n\nSo\, please keep your diaries free (if possible)\, for that meeting on 22 October\, from 3pm to 4.30pm.\nAnd register your interest in attending the session via paul@cwvys.org.uk\nYou will then receive the joining details by return
